在选择高中科目以准备学习编程时,以下科目是比较适合的选择:
数学
数学是编程的基础,涉及逻辑思维、算法和数据分析。
高中数学课程包括代数、几何、概率与统计等,为编程打下数学基础。
计算机科学
计算机科学课程教授计算机原理、数据结构、算法和编程语言。
学习计算机科学有助于理解计算机的工作原理,并为编程提供必要的背景知识。
物理
物理学科中的电路、信号处理等知识与计算机科学有强联系。
学习物理可以帮助理解计算机硬件的工作原理,提高对计算机系统的认识。
英语
英语是全球通用的编程语言,掌握英语能力有助于阅读和理解编程文档、教程。
参与国际合作项目和社区交流也需要良好的英语能力。
此外,根据个人兴趣和职业规划,可以选择与编程相关的选修科目,如数据结构与算法、人工智能、软件工程等,以深化编程领域的理解和应用。
选择科目时,应考虑自己的兴趣和未来的职业目标,以及学校提供的课程和教师资源。希望这些建议能帮助你更好地为学习编程打下基础